Java XML Validation API can be used to validate XML against XSD in java programHow to read XML File in Java (DOM Parser) ».I really appreciate if u can share how to validate whole XML against XSD in one shot so that all the errors will be thrown in a single response. What is the best way to validate XML files against XML Schema 1.1 in Java ?I dont think you can use the JAXP service mechanism to search for an XSD 1.1 processornet ajax android apache button c class database date django dom eclipse excel exception file function git html html5 http How to validate using DOM Parser : Create instance of DocumentBuilderFactory.Validation Fail - XML Schema Validation in JAVA Using DOM and SAX Parser. Sample XSD (Schema) document If a child node has children of its own, your program uses DOM object methods to create those nodes and append them to their parent node.Implements the BookType interface described in BookType. So let us have a look at the pure Spring XML configuration syntax first. How to Validate XML using Java DOM, dom4j and XOM to validate XML Documents with DTD and Validate using internal XSD.But then again, validating XML against XSD files is a rather heavy weight problem. As for a tool to do this for you, XMLFox seems to be a decent freeware solution, but Categories Java XMLTags JAXB tutorial, validate xml against xsd java, validate xml against xsd java using jaxb, validate xml string against xsd java, validate XML vs XSD, xsd validation example. Post navigation. Convert XMLGregorianCalendar to Date in Java. The code (using DOM parser) to validate an XML file using the referenced XSD JAXP: found null in java.home/jaxp.properties JAXP: no META-INF/services/javax. xml.validation.SchemaFactory file was found JAXP: attempting to use the platform default XML Schema validator JAXP: createInstance Im using Java 5 javax.xml.validation.
Validator to validate XML file. Ive done it for one schema that uses only imports and everything works fine."this resolver will fail to include the other XSD files except the first one found.") / (non-Javadoc) . see org.w3c. dom.ls.LSResourceResolver Right now I am using the DOM Parser based approach and am able to generate the XML, however I cant validate the same against an XSD during generation itself."http://java.sun.
com/xml/jaxp/properties/schemaSource" attribute to the Clone via HTTPS Clone with Git or checkout with SVN using the repositorys web address.import java.net.MalformedURLException import javax.xml.XMLConstantsimport javax.xml.validation.Validator import org.w3c.dom.Document Originally posted by Priyadharshini Nagarajan: Validating xml against xsd codeValidation is only in code, not in XML file. An XML file can reference an XSD (or DTD) for validation. When you parse such an XML file using a validating parser, the parser can then validate and tell you if the XML file is I can validate an xml with schema in java using DOM parser.performing xml validation against xsd 2011-03-18. the xml input needs to be given as a string, xsd as a file. This free online XML validator lets you validate your XML files against an XSD (XML Schema) Free to use online XSD to XML generator. This online tool helps to create sample XML file from a XSD schema. Microsoft Docs. After searching for the best approach to validating my XML against an XSD, I came across java.xml.validator. I started off by using thean XML document into a DOM tree DocumentBuilder parser DocumentBuilderFactory.newInstance().newDocumentBuilder() Document document Validating XML against XSD - Продолжительность: 3:20 Peadar G 11 072 просмотра.Java Online Training | Parsing XML using Java DOM Parser - Продолжительность: 14:10 Firebox Training 68 775 просмотров. There are numerous tools available for validating an XML document against an XSD. These include operating system scripts and tools such as xmllint, XML editors and IDEs, and even online validators. I have found it useful to have my own easy-to-use XML validation tool because of limitations or issues I think that they are redundant and brittle, but do not know what mechanisms are available to avoid having to manually parse and validate against an XSD whose file path is looked up using an XML catalog.Browse other questions tagged java xml dom xslt xsd or ask your own question. java and xml - XML java and xml testfinal1 2009-025T13:23:45 B2B I want to validate each tag and i dont have any xsdhow can i validate my xml file using java code plz send me de kumar Hi friend, Step to validate a xml file against a DTD (Document Type Definition) using the DOM APIs. Validating XML against XSD. Hi, I would like to validate XML against XSD using SAX parser. Can any one help, where I can get information. I could get some information of XML validation against DTD. Validating XML Documents Against XML Schema By Deepak Vohra. SAX parsers are free to An Example.XML validation java program, javax.xml.validation.Validator, XSD Validator java program code. How to validate an XML file using Java with an XSD having an include? validate the DOM tree validator.validate(new DOMSource(document)) Example 22. Project: openjdk9 File: FeaturePropagationTest. java View source code.param xml XML in which the element is being searched param schemas XSD schemas against which the XML is validated throws javax.xml.transform.dom, Defines the DOMSource and DOMResult classes Defines the SAXSource and SAXResult classes for using a SAX as input or System.out.println("schema obtained is " schema), Validator validator schema. Validating Xml Against Xsd Java Using Dom. XML with XSD JAVA - Stack Overflow. Oct 8, 2010 You can use DOM or SAX parsers for these operation.Java XML Validation API can be used to validate XML against XSD in java also , I have created two sample XML file from XSD using Eclipse. Original attribution: blatantly copied from here: import org.apache.xerces.parsers.DOMParser import java.io.File import org.w3c.dom.DocumentUsing Notepad to validate XML against an XSD. Tags. parse an XML document into a DOM tree.Problem validating an XML file using Java with an XSD having an include. Java xsd validation of xml without namespace. Error while trying to validate XML in Java. In this post I will demonstrate how to validate a JAXB object model against an XML schema. This will be done using the javax.xml.validation APIs.Schema schema sf.newSchema(new File("customer.xsd")) Validator validator schema.newValidator() After searching for the best approach to validating my XML against an XSD, I came across java.xml.validator. I started off by using thean XML document into a DOM tree DocumentBuilder parser DocumentBuilderFactory.newInstance().newDocumentBuilder() Document document The schema can be provided using an xml-model processing instruction (PI). Save as ./Tests/good-notes2. xml: The source files include a catalog manager properties file, Java source code, catalog file, XML data, XSL files, and XSD files.
I have described how to validate xml against schema in another post.import org.w3c.dom.ls.LSInputHow to Upload and Download Images in Amazon S3 Bucket Using Java.and the XML documents which reads a XML stream, ensures that is well-formed, and may validate the document against a DTD or schema definitionThis article shows some ways of how to configure different Java SAX and DOM APIs using JAXP for checking and validating XML with DTD and XSD. Document Object Model. When to Use DOM. Reading XML Data into a DOM. java dom/DOMEcho -xsdss data/personal.xsd data/personal-schema.xml. You will see the same output as before, meaning that the XML file has been successfully validated against the schema. Validating XML against XSD might be the first step to take especially when building a feed Reader/Ingester.Now, we are ready to validate our XML file against the XSD using either DOMDocument or XMLReader. You should not use the DOMParser to validate a document (unless your goal is to create a document object model anyway). This will start creating DOM objects as it parses the document - wasteful if you arent going to use them. Home » Java » XML » Validate XML against XSD Schema using Java.We use the javax.xml.validation.Validator to check the XML document against the XSD schema. Be careful because the validator is not thread safe. Can someone explain how to use Notepad to validate an xml file against an xsd. There are no options in the XML Tools plugin dropdown that provides for specifying Hello, Below I give more details September Validating XML using DTD or XSD . Various 29 Sep 2013 Java XML Validation API can be used to validate XML against an XSD.A processor that checks an XML document against Schema . w3c. validate the DOM representation of XML against DTD. transform. Java XML Validation API can be used to validate XML against an XSD. javax. xml.validation.Validator class is used in this program to validate xml file against xsd file. If you need to learn DOM interface, you can read the XML file DOM parser tutorial example described in another chapter of this book. Here is a tutorial example program called XsdSchemaDomValidator. java that validates an XML file against an XSD file using the DOM interface Configure Java APIs (SAX, DOM, dom4j, XOM) using JAXP 1.3 to validate XML Documents with DTD and Schema(s).Validate using internal XSD (DOM, SAX, dom4j, XOM). Using Notepad to validate XML against an XSD Stack.NET solution (which can downloaded here) msxml 4. The XmlDocument class does not Document Object Model (DOM) Schema definition language (XSD) schema or document type definition 0 sp2 release notes. validate xml against xsd java using jaxb.validate xml against xsd java dom.Articles on "Validate Xml Against Xsd Java". Related products. hello I want to validate an xml file against a schema (xsd)file using dom. i tried the following code but it does nt validate.Greetings, I would like to know if there a way (Java or J2EE) to validate a loaded DOM against an XSD. Actually, we are receiving an unvalidated XML from an external. Validate XML against an XSD that imports other XSDs Conditionally Remove XML Element based on parameter in Java using XLST Java, XSLT, and XML with Namespaces Modify XML Element Content in Java using XSLT Java Home » Java » Core Java » Validating XML Against XSD(s) in Java.validateXmlAgainstXsds(arguments, schemas) Despite what the length of this post might initially suggest, using Java to validate XML against an XSD is fairly straightforward. Further is ready to validate with an XML Schema on the file personal-schema. xml. java dom/DOMEcho -xsd data/personalWell use Java based XSD validator to validate students.xml against the students. xsd. students.xml import java.io.IOException import javax.swing.JOptionPane import javax.swing.JComboBoximport org.w3c.dom.Document / Simple example of validating a structured document (XML) against a schema (XSD). In this example we are going to validate if the records.xml file below ins an instance of the records. xsd schema.How do I implement equals() and hashCode() method using java.util.Objects ? Validator class is used in this program to validate xml file against xsd file In this tutorial, we will use XML Validation API to validate XML vs XSD in Java. Hi, Is there a way to validate a piece of XML against an XSD using plsql?